I have a 96 LSI it has a 1.3 automatic. I am wondering how hard it would be to put a 5speed in it. Wondering about things like are the axles the same. will the shifter bolt in things like that.

Here are some things to consider about the swap:
1) You would need to completely replace the current shifter and linkage.
2) Motor / Tranny mounts are probably different.
3) Not sure if a different ECM would need to be installed / wired. ( I know the ECM for 89 - 94 models are A/T M/T dependent ).
4) Not sure but there probably is current wiring for the A/T that you would not need for the 5 speed.
5) Would need to get the complete clutch pedal assembly, cable and hardware and install a clutch pedal. Chances are this means running the shift cable through the firewall. Not sure if it goes in the same place as the A/T cable currently there.
6) Would need to replace the axles, they are different for M/T vs. A/T.
